 
Grant Youngblood baritone
Career highlights have included Sharpless in MADAMA BUTTERFLY with San Francisco Opera, Central City Opera, and Madison Opera; the title role in DON GIOVANNI, Scarpia in TOSCA, Germont in LA TRAVIATA, Marcello in LA BOHÈME, Sharpless in MADAMA BUTTERFLY, Escamillo in CARMEN, and Thoäs in Gluck's IPHIGÉNIE EN TAURIDE with New York City Opera; Dapertutto in LES CONTES D'HOFFMANN with Washington Opera; the title role in RIGOLETTO and Silvio in PAGLIACCI with Florida Grand Opera; Scarpia in TOSCA, Tonio in PAGLIACCI, and Baritone in CARMINA BURANA (staged) with Orlando Opera; Amonasro in AIDA and Michele in IL TABARRO with L'Opéra de Montréal; Amonasro in AIDA with Opera Omaha; Germont in LA TRAVIATA with Orlando Opera, Tulsa Opera, Opera Memphis, and Virginia Opera; Scarpia in TOSCA with Sarasota Opera, Connecticut Opera, and OperaDelaware; Scarpia in TOSCA and Figaro in IL BARBIERE DI SIVIGLIA with Dayton Opera; the title role in RIGOLETTO and Count Di Luna in IL TROVATORE with Virginia Opera; Tonio in PAGLIACCI with Opera Columbus; Enrico in LUCIA DI LAMMERMOOR with Indianapolis Opera and Cleveland Opera; the Count in LE NOZZE DI FIGARO and Achilles in GIULIO CESARE with Cleveland Opera; Valentin in FAUST with Portland Opera, Minnesota Opera, and Toledo Opera; Enrico in LUCIA DI LAMMERMOOR, Tonio in PAGLIACCI, the Four Villains in LES CONTES D'HOFFMANN, John Proctor in THE CRUCIBLE, Olin Blitch in SUSANNAH, and Lord Mountjoy in Britten's GLORIANA with Central City Opera; Friedrich in LITTLE WOMEN with OperaDelaware; and Marcello in LA BOHÈME with Lyric Opera of Kansas City.
